I'm trying to put Rangers' plight into some sort of perspective, playing Devil's Advocate I suppose.

In July, we played 7 friendlies, winning 5 with a defeat to Sheffield Wednesday the only reverse and we played well. We've won 4 Ramsden's Cup ties without losing a goal on the way to the final.

We drew with Newcastle 1-1 in August in a friendly, but by all accounts a good performance then went on a 15-game League 1 winning streak until Stranraer drew at Ibrox. We won 3 Scottish Cup ties with no goals conceded until that Albion Rovers draw. Then there was the dreaded defeat in the League Cup to Forfar right at the start of the season.

So we've played 44 games including friendlies with only 2 losses. We won our first five League 1 matches 4-1, 3-0, 6-0, 5-0 & 5-1 so what has happened in recent weeks? Two draws in 4 matches against teams we should be beating easily. The goals from our strikers seem to have dried up and our defence isn't good. Daly has lost it, Laws isn't as good and Templeton inconsistent yet they are all experienced SPL players.

McCoist clearly is out of his depth even at this level. He had a great chance to play younger players like Mackay and McLeod (admit latter is injured) but persists with Black, Faure, Cribari, Foster, etc.

I say let's win the league, see what happens in the two cups and give Dave King time to get his feet in the door and sort out the boardroom mess but McCoist must go in the summer. Hopefully with a new regime and funding in place we can get a really good manager in, give the good kids a chance and shed the deadwood. We could then pick up a couple of experienced pros to bolster the team.
